Mike Bennett is a British writer and record producer known for his collaborations with artists like Toyah Willcox, Hazel O'Connor, and The Fall. He has also created a series of reimagined children's fairytales in the form of audiobooks, narrated by legends such as Rik Mayall, Bobby Davro and Anita Harris, which were released in 2017. Bennett has also worked as a playwright, and more recently joined The Blockheads as their lead vocalist in May 2022.
Rik Mayall (7 March 1958 – 9 June 2014) was an influential English comedian, actor, and writer, renowned for pioneering alternative comedy in the 1980s. He gained fame through iconic roles in series like "The Young Ones", "Bottom", and "The New Statesman" as well as in films like "Drop Dead Fred". Mayall's energetic and anarchic comedic style left an indelible mark on British comedy. 'Rik Mayall's Famous ...(Last Words)', released in June 2024 marking the 10th anniversary of his death, contains his last ever audio work.
